During engine operation, by-products of the combustion
process such as soot and carbon escape into the engine oil. These abrasive
particles can cause extensive damage to engine components if they are not
removed efficiently. The oil filter is responsible for retaining damaging
contaminants that can enter the engine through inefficient oil filler cap,
engine breather and dip-stick seals.
In addition to engine oils, MANN-FILTER oil filters are also used for
many other types of oil filtration including transmission and hydraulic oils.
Important note: All filters have a finite life. To
ensure optimum engine protection, filters should be replaced in accordance with
the vehicle or engine manufacturers service intervals or recommendations.
